/*=========================================================================
Program: CMake - Cross-Platform Makefile Generator
Module: $RCSfile: cmExtraCodeBlocksGenerator.cxx,v $
Language: C++
Date: $Date: 2007-11-25 12:45:18 $
Version: $Revision: 1.18 $
Copyright (c) 2002 Kitware, Inc., Insight Consortium. All rights reserved.
Copyright (c) 2004 Alexander Neundorf neundorf@kde.org, All rights reserved.
See Copyright.txt or http://www.cmake.org/HTML/Copyright.html for details.
This software is distributed WITHOUT ANY WARRANTY; without even
the implied warranty of MERCHANTABILITY or FITNESS FOR A PARTICULAR
PURPOSE. See the above copyright notices for more information.
=========================================================================*/
#include "cmExtraCodeBlocksGenerator.h"
#include "cmGlobalUnixMakefileGenerator3.h"
#include "cmLocalUnixMakefileGenerator3.h"
#include "cmMakefile.h"
#include "cmake.h"
#include "cmSourceFile.h"
#include "cmGeneratedFileStream.h"
#include "cmTarget.h"
#include "cmSystemTools.h"
#include <cmsys/SystemTools.hxx>
/* Some useful URLs:
Homepage:
http://www.codeblocks.org
File format docs:
http://wiki.codeblocks.org/index.php?title=File_formats_description
http://wiki.codeblocks.org/index.php?title=Workspace_file
http://wiki.codeblocks.org/index.php?title=Project_file
Discussion:
http://forums.codeblocks.org/index.php/topic,6789.0.html
*/
//----------------------------------------------------------------------------
void cmExtraCodeBlocksGenerator
::GetDocumentation(cmDocumentationEntry& entry, const char*) const
{
entry.Name = this->GetName();
entry.Brief = "Generates CodeBlocks project files.";
entry.Full =
"Project files for CodeBlocks will be created in the top directory "
"and in every subdirectory which features a CMakeLists.txt file "
"containing a PROJECT() call. "
"Additionally a hierarchy of makefiles is generated into the "
"build tree. The appropriate make program can build the project through "
"the default make target. A \"make install\" target is also provided.";
}

// Translate the cmake compiler id into the CodeBlocks compiler id
std::string cmExtraCodeBlocksGenerator::GetCBCompilerId(const cmMakefile* mf)
{
// figure out which language to use
// for now care only for C and C++
std::string compilerIdVar = "CMAKE_CXX_COMPILER_ID";
if (this->GlobalGenerator->GetLanguageEnabled("CXX") == false)
{
compilerIdVar = "CMAKE_C_COMPILER_ID";
}
std::string hostSystemName = mf->GetSafeDefinition("CMAKE_HOST_SYSTEM_NAME");
std::string systemName = mf->GetSafeDefinition("CMAKE_SYSTEM_NAME");
std::string compilerId = mf->GetRequiredDefinition(compilerIdVar.c_str());
std::string compiler = "gcc";
if (compilerId == "MSVC")
{
compiler = "msvc";
}
else if (compilerId == "Borland")
{
compiler = "bcc";
}
else if (compilerId == "SDCC")
{
compiler = "sdcc";
}
else if (compilerId == "Intel")
{
compiler = "icc";
}
else if (compilerId == "Watcom")
{
compiler = "ow";
}
else if (compilerId == "GNU")
{
compiler = "gcc";
}
return compiler;
}
// Translate the cmake target type into the CodeBlocks target type id
int cmExtraCodeBlocksGenerator::GetCBTargetType(cmTarget* target)
{
if ( target->GetType()==cmTarget::EXECUTABLE)
{
if ((target->GetPropertyAsBool("WIN32_EXECUTABLE"))
|| (target->GetPropertyAsBool("MACOSX_BUNDLE")))
{
return 0;
}
else
{
return 1;
}
}
else if ( target->GetType()==cmTarget::STATIC_LIBRARY)
{
return 2;
}
else if ((target->GetType()==cmTarget::SHARED_LIBRARY)
|| (target->GetType()==cmTarget::MODULE_LIBRARY))
{
return 3;
}
return 4;
}
